Output 8234528e40d89bed227d1c062967ff4dcdc8d89fc34e65a20c2d9d9ac88626bb:10

value
440539
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8dcf632a52a80386ad97b8030bed46eb79274c44 OP_EQUAL
address
3Ecqe7q3iUvMxi4SKx4wvmfSNuFt9sQ5tY
transaction
8234528e40d89bed227d1c062967ff4dcdc8d89fc34e65a20c2d9d9ac88626bb
confirmations
189088
spent
true